Output ae29fe8b17a85e708a8023d4cf9d68eddeed5429893671c515708ca85356cd22:0

value
690150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e2552136c3cca99a3910e3b74a700c1765e5828 OP_EQUAL
address
3DC1mo7A9xBk3V4zCLfXWDN6wZv5w7UZBW
transaction
ae29fe8b17a85e708a8023d4cf9d68eddeed5429893671c515708ca85356cd22
confirmations
388098
spent
true